You should always go for those assets which are going to give you more return than inflation rate. ... you 12% returns whereas inflation rate in your country is 13%, then you should not buy this assets because you will be 1% worse off or your money value will be decreasing over time. Similarly, you should go for those assets which are giving you returns of more than the inflation rate and in this way buy power of money will not be deteriorating. Similarly, you should borrow money to invest in capital expenditure, only if it is deemed that youll get more returns than the interest rate. If you buy an asset giving you 5% return whereas you have borrowe d money at the rate of 8% then you will not be benefiting from that purchase but instead you will be losing money.So, identifying the market trend, it is imperative that all capital spending should be joined with inflation and interest rate.
